Force is still a force




John Force is synonymous with funny car drag racing, with a prodigious 14 championships and an animated nature that has made him perhaps the sport's most popular figure.

Yet when Force arrived in Pomona for the 50th running of the Winternationals, the season opener for the National Hot Rod Assn.'s Full Throttle Series, he was hungry to show he could win again.

After all, Force had won only once since he was seriously injured in a racing crash in 2007 that required extensive rehabilitation, and that victory was 20 months ago.

But any doubts were erased Sunday when Force edged Ron Capps by the narrowest of margins to win the Kragen O'Reilly Winternationals at Auto Club Raceway, his 127th career win.

And the 60-year-old Force did so with reflexes that still appear superlative. Capps actually traversed the 1,000-foot drag strip with an elapsed time that was a tick faster -- 4.123 seconds versus Force's 4.124 seconds -- and yet Force won the race.
